Default Dado and/or Rabbits

Could someone explain how the Rabbits or Dado's are used on the tuna handlines? Distance behind boat and leader length behind them?

Default Re: Dado and/or Rabbits

Zodman - I use Dado's on 3 of my handlines. I run one on each outside corner on long lines...roughly about 75' of tuna cord, then the dado, then about 12' of leader to the jig. Then I run the third in close, up the center off the transom. It's on about 15' of tuna cord, to the dado, then my standard 12' leader.
